概要

世界の液化石油ガスの市場規模は、2023年の1,526億米ドルから2033年には2,600億米ドルに拡大し、CAGRは約5.6%と予測されています。

液化石油ガス(LPG)市場は、天然ガスと石油精製から得られる汎用性の高いエネルギー源であるLPGの生産、流通、消費を包含します。LPGは、住宅、商業、産業、輸送の各分野で利用されており、従来の化石燃料に代わるクリーンなエネルギー源となっています。市場は、エネルギー需要の拡大、環境規制、貯蔵・流通技術の進歩によって牽引され、世界的に持続可能で効率的なエネルギーソリューションへのシフトを促進しています。

液化石油ガス(LPG)市場は、主に住宅と商業部門によって拡大が見られます。住宅用途、特に調理と暖房用途は、都市化の進展とよりクリーンなエネルギー源へのシフトにより、最も好調なサブセグメントです。地域別では、アジア太平洋が市場をリードしており、これは急速な工業化、都市化、LPGの利用を促進する政府の取り組みに後押しされています。この地域では、中国とインドが突出した実績を上げており、これは人口が多くエネルギー需要が増加していることを反映しています。欧州は、厳しい環境規制と二酸化炭素排出量削減への強い関心から、ドイツやフランスなどの国々が躍進しており、2番目に高い実績を上げている地域です。市場の成長軌道は、LPG流通インフラの強化を目指した技術の進歩と戦略的パートナーシップによってさらに支えられています。

2023年の液化石油ガス(LPG)の市場数量は3億5,000万トンと推計され、2033年には5億2,000万トンに拡大すると予測されています。住宅用と商業用が圧倒的で、市場シェアは45%、次いで産業用が30%、輸送用が25%となっています。住宅セグメントは、クリーンで効率的なエネルギーソリューションに対する需要の高まりから恩恵を受けています。ロイヤル・ダッチ・シェル、エクソンモービル、BPなどの主要企業が市場をリードし、広範な流通網と革新的技術を活用して競争上の優位性を維持しています。

厳しい排出基準やクリーンエネルギー導入のための補助金など、規制の枠組みは市場力学に大きな影響を与えています。今後の情勢は、インフラと技術進歩への投資の増加によって形成されます。2033年までに資本支出が10%増加すると予測され、さらなる成長が見込まれます。LPG市場の見通しは明るく、新興経済と技術統合にチャンスがあります。しかし、原油価格の変動や化石燃料に関する環境問題などの課題は残っています。再生可能エネルギー源とハイブリッドソリューションへのシフトが新たな成長経路を開くと予想されます。

液化石油ガス(LPG)市場を独占しているのはアジア太平洋であり、その原動力となっているのは中国やインドといった国々における急速な工業化と都市化です。これらの国々ではエネルギー需要が急増しており、従来の燃料に代わるクリーンな燃料としてLPGの採用が増加しています。住宅や商業目的でのLPG利用を支援する政府の取り組みが、市場の成長をさらに加速させています。また、北米が大きなシェアを占めており、堅牢なインフラと豊富なシェールガス資源を持つ米国がリードしています。同地域は、二酸化炭素排出量の削減とエネルギー安全保障の強化に注力しており、LPG市場の推進力となっています。

欧州は、厳しい環境規制と持続可能なエネルギーソリューションへの強いこだわりを特徴とする成熟した市場情勢を呈しています。ドイツや英国のような国々は、自動車や産業用途のLPGへの移行を積極的に進めています。この移行は、温室効果ガス排出削減への取り組みと一致しています。中東・アフリカでは、膨大な石油・ガス埋蔵量を背景にLPG市場が拡大しています。各国政府は、エネルギー源の多様化とエネルギーアクセスの改善を目指し、LPG流通を支えるインフラ整備に投資しています。

ラテンアメリカは、特にブラジルやメキシコのような国々で有望な成長の可能性を示しており、そこではLPGが住宅や商業部門でますます利用されるようになっています。同地域はエネルギーの多様化と従来型燃料への依存度の低減に注力しており、市場の拡大に寄与しています。全体として、世界のLPG市場は多様な地域力学を示し、それぞれが独自の経済、環境、政策要因によって形成されています。こうした地域動向を理解することは、LPG産業における有利なビジネスチャンスを活かそうとする利害関係者にとって極めて重要です。

The global liquefied petroleum gas market is anticipated to expand from $152.6 billion in 2023 to $260 billion by 2033, with a CAGR of approximately 5.6%.

The Liquefied Petroleum Gas (LPG) market encompasses the production, distribution, and consumption of LPG, a versatile energy source derived from natural gas and oil refining. It serves residential, commercial, industrial, and transportation sectors, offering a cleaner alternative to traditional fossil fuels. The market is driven by growing energy demand, environmental regulations, and technological advancements in storage and distribution, fostering a shift towards sustainable and efficient energy solutions globally.

The Liquefied Petroleum Gas (LPG) market is witnessing expansion, primarily driven by the residential and commercial sectors. Residential applications, particularly in cooking and heating, are the top-performing sub-segment due to increasing urbanization and the shift towards cleaner energy sources. The automotive sector emerges as the second-highest performing sub-segment, with LPG being a cost-effective and lower-emission alternative to traditional fuels.nnRegionally, Asia-Pacific leads the market, fueled by rapid industrialization, urbanization, and government initiatives promoting LPG usage. Within this region, China and India are the standout performers, reflecting their large populations and increasing energy demands. Europe follows as the second-highest performing region, with countries like Germany and France advancing due to stringent environmental regulations and a strong focus on reducing carbon emissions. The market's growth trajectory is further supported by technological advancements and strategic partnerships aimed at enhancing LPG distribution infrastructure.

In 2023, the Liquefied Petroleum Gas (LPG) market volume was estimated at 350 million metric tons, with projections to ascend to 520 million metric tons by 2033. Residential and commercial applications dominate, holding a 45% market share, followed by the industrial segment at 30%, and transportation at 25%. The residential sector benefits from a growing demand for clean and efficient energy solutions. Key players such as Royal Dutch Shell, ExxonMobil, and BP lead the market, leveraging extensive distribution networks and innovative technologies to maintain competitive advantages.

Regulatory frameworks, including stringent emissions standards and subsidies for cleaner energy adoption, significantly influence market dynamics. The future landscape is shaped by increasing investments in infrastructure and technological advancements. The outlook for the LPG market is positive, with opportunities in emerging economies and technological integration. However, challenges such as fluctuating crude oil prices and environmental concerns regarding fossil fuels remain. The shift towards renewable energy sources and hybrid solutions is expected to open new growth pathways.

The Asia Pacific region dominates the Liquefied Petroleum Gas (LPG) market, driven by rapid industrialization and urbanization in countries such as China and India. These nations are experiencing a surge in energy demand, prompting increased adoption of LPG as a cleaner alternative to conventional fuels. Government initiatives supporting LPG usage for residential and commercial purposes further accelerate market growth. North America holds a significant share, with the United States leading due to its robust infrastructure and abundant shale gas resources. The region's focus on reducing carbon emissions and enhancing energy security propels the LPG market forward.

Europe presents a mature market landscape, characterized by stringent environmental regulations and a strong emphasis on sustainable energy solutions. Countries like Germany and the United Kingdom are actively transitioning to LPG for automotive and industrial applications. This shift aligns with their commitment to reducing greenhouse gas emissions. In the Middle East and Africa, the LPG market is expanding, fueled by the region's vast oil and gas reserves. Governments are investing in infrastructure to support LPG distribution, aiming to diversify energy sources and improve energy access.

Latin America showcases promising growth potential, particularly in countries like Brazil and Mexico, where LPG is increasingly utilized in residential and commercial sectors. The region's focus on energy diversification and reducing dependency on traditional fuels contributes to market expansion. Overall, the global LPG market exhibits diverse regional dynamics, each shaped by unique economic, environmental, and policy factors. Understanding these regional trends is crucial for stakeholders seeking to capitalize on lucrative opportunities within the LPG industry.
